THE IGNITION SWITCH COULD EXPERIENCE AN INTERNAL SHORT CIRCUIT.
Remedy: DEALERS WILL REPLACE THE IGNITION SWITCH.

Is the 1991 Ford Bronco reliable?
Based on NHTSA complaint volume compared to this model's typical year, the 1991 Ford Bronco is rated "better than typical".
What are the most common problems with the 1991 Ford Bronco?
The most-reported component is electrical system:wiring:interior/under dash, accounting for 16% of complaints on file.
How many recalls does the 1991 Ford Bronco have?
2 recalls on file for this model year.
